Position Overview:

The Group Room Coordinator sits at the intersection of guest experience and revenue strategy, a role that's more impactful than the title might suggest. You'll be the key point of contact for group lodging at Grand View Lodge, working closely with our sales team, event planners, and clients to ensure every group is placed thoughtfully within our room inventory. You'll own the full lodging lifecycle for golf groups, from contract through checkout, while balancing guest preferences with available product across all segments, making discretionary decisions that directly affect room revenue, and building the kind of client confidence that keeps groups coming back. If you're analytical, detail-driven, and thrive in a fast-paced hospitality environment, this role is a great fit.

Duties & Responsibilities:

  • Manage all group lodging assignments, strategically matching guest housing needs and requests with available room inventory to maximize room type placement, guest satisfaction, and revenue.
  • Own the golf group housing process end-to-end: draft and manage golf group lodging contracts, coordinate housing assignments, and serve as the primary contact for golf group clients from initial booking through departure.
  • Enter and maintain individual group reservations accurately in the appropriate property management software; perform additional data tracking as needed.
  • Generate lodging links for group registration and produce detailed rooming lists for clients.
  • Work directly with group clients to build trusted, confident relationships, you're their go-to contact for all things lodging.
  • Collaborate closely with the Grand View Lodge sales team and event planners to align group needs with available inventory across all market segments.
  • Make discretionary decisions on room placement that balance guest experience with revenue optimization, this role has real impact on the bottom line.
  • Handle confidential client and guest information with discretion and professionalism at all times.
  • Communicate effectively across all levels of the organization; respond to and resolve matters promptly to maintain strong internal and client relationships.
  • Contribute to ongoing analysis of room inventory, identifying opportunities to improve group placement strategy.

What you bring

  • 2–3 years of hospitality experience, with a background in hospitality sales required.
  • Experience in a managed property or resort environment is highly preferred, you understand how group lodging works in a multi-outlet setting.
  • Exceptional attention to detail and organizational skills; you catch things others miss and keep complex group blocks running smoothly.
  • Strong analytical and decision-making ability, you can assess inventory, guest needs, and revenue implications quickly and accurately.
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office; experience with property management or group sales software is a strong plus.
  • A self-starter mindset: results-driven, adaptable, and comfortable managing competing priorities and deadlines.
  • Composure under pressure, groups can be complex, and you handle shifting details with calm and professionalism.
